Celebrate Indigenous Peoples’ Day with one of the most iconic Indigenous films of the ’90s! From Miramax Films comes Smoke Signals, a groundbreaking comedy-drama that stands as the first major motion picture entirely written, directed, and co-produced by Native Americans. Based on the acclaimed stories by Sherman Alexie, Smoke Signals is a witty, deeply moving road-trip movie about identity, family, and the power of forgiveness.
